Punta Carnero Hotel Singular - Algeciras - Costa Del Sol Spain - Photos
» Punta Carnero Hotel Singular - Algeciras - Costa Del Sol Spain
No photos
Punta Carnero Hotel Singular - Algeciras - Costa Del Sol Spain - Search and Book Hotel
Calle Ostras Parcela 72
11207 Algeciras - Costa Del Sol
Hotels 2 Stars Spain